Prashant Gk is a rising researcher in the field of soft robotics, with a focused expertise in underactuated mechanisms and their application to extreme environments. His most notable contribution is the design and development of a two-fingered soft robotic gripper specifically engineered for space applications. This work addresses a critical challenge in robotic manipulation: handling objects of varying sizes, shapes, and material properties—including soft and fragile items—without complex control systems. By leveraging compliance and underactuation, his gripper can passively adapt its shape to an object’s geometry, eliminating the need for active position control. This innovation is particularly valuable for space missions, where reliability and simplicity are paramount.
